Young drivers need to take car driving lessons before hitting the road. The drivers of yesterday and tomorrow are better if they are prepared for the open road. There are lessons for different types of vehicles, including the motorcycle.Then there comes to choice of what car to buy. The classic car of the day is not always the best pick. You need to consider safety features and other options before choosing a car. Your parents will always have in their hearts their old classic car. Their choices may be not cool, but their input is important when deciding something as important as buying a car. A motorcycle is a common choice for young drivers. They are cheaper and easier to handle and park. The downside is that motorcycles are extremely dangerous. Many motorcycle drivers die each day in an accident.Young drivers need to be aware of the dangers. Lessons only offer so much help. The parents need to take on the responsibility of teaching their children how to drive. Just because you have a permit does not mean that you know how to drive. To have a permit you must be fifteen years old. At that age it is mandatory to have a parent ride with you in the car until you turn sixteen and can obtain a license. Some parents have a fear of letting their kids drive. This is silly, but understandable. Their own parents felt it too. It is something that parents have to let go of. Unless you are up to driving your teenager around until he or she is of age and can get a license by themselves, it is up to you to make sure that they have the skills to pass the driving test.Parents, remember your first car? The one you loved and hated at the same time? The old classic car that onlookers would smile at? Your teenagers are going to have to go through the same phase. The road is a dangerous place, but you are going to have to learn to let go. They have to grow up and learning to drive is just a part of the process.
